TY - JOUR T1 - Peculiar papular eruption on the vulva and inguinal folds JF - Journal of Clinical Pathology JO - J Clin Pathol SP - 185 LP - 185 DO - 10.1136/jclinpath-2018-205434 VL - 72 IS - 2 AU - Eman A El-Nabarawy AU - Nadia Saleh AU - Mona R E Abdel-Halim Y1 - 2019/02/01 UR - http://jcp.bmj.com/content/72/2/185.abstract N2 - A 26-year-old woman presented with asymptomatic skin coloured to whitish keratotic papules on the vulva, inguinal folds and inner thighs of 6 years duration. She had no similar lesions elsewhere and no family history.
